What Is a Dogecoin Mining ASIC?
A Dogecoin mining ASIC (Application-Specific Integrated Circuit) is a specialized device engineered solely for mining cryptocurrencies that use the Scrypt hashing algorithm—like Dogecoin. Unlike CPUs or GPUs, which handle multiple computing tasks, ASICs focus exclusively on mining, delivering vastly superior hash rates and energy efficiency.
These devices are the backbone of modern cryptocurrency mining due to their ability to process massive volumes of calculations per second. Key advantages include:
- High hash rate: Enables faster block solving and more frequent rewards.
- Energy efficiency: Reduces electricity costs, a major factor in profitability.
- Continuous operation: Built for 24/7 performance with minimal downtime.
For anyone serious about mining Dogecoin at scale, investing in a quality ASIC isn’t just beneficial—it’s essential.

Key Factors When Choosing a Dogecoin ASIC Miner
Selecting the right ASIC requires balancing performance, cost, and sustainability. Here are the most critical factors to evaluate:
1. Hash Rate
The hash rate—measured in megahashes (MH/s) or gigahashes (GH/s)—indicates how quickly an ASIC can solve cryptographic puzzles. Higher hash rates increase your probability of earning block rewards. For Dogecoin, aim for models offering at least 200 MH/s for meaningful output.
2. Power Consumption
Electricity is your largest recurring expense. Look for miners with low watts per megahash (W/MH). A device drawing less power while maintaining high performance will significantly improve your mining profitability over time.
3. Initial Investment
High-performance ASICs come with steep price tags. However, they often deliver better long-term ROI due to superior efficiency. Weigh upfront costs against projected earnings using current Dogecoin prices and network difficulty.
4. Durability and Build Quality
Mining hardware runs nonstop under high thermal stress. Choose models known for robust construction and reliable components to minimize failures and maintenance costs.
5. Availability and Manufacturer Support
Supply shortages are common in high-demand periods. Purchase from reputable vendors and check warranty terms. Brands like Goldshell and Bitmain offer strong customer support and firmware updates.
6. Noise and Cooling Requirements
ASICs generate significant heat and noise. Ensure your setup includes proper ventilation, cooling solutions, and sound-dampening measures—especially for home-based operations.
Top Dogecoin Mining ASICs in 2025
Here’s a breakdown of the leading ASIC models optimized for Dogecoin mining this year:
Goldshell LT5 Pro
- Hash Rate: 2450 MH/s
- Power Consumption: 3100W
- Best For: Large-scale mining farms
- Highlights: Exceptional performance with industrial-grade durability.
NEW GoldShell MINI DOGE 3
- Hash Rate: 700 MH/s
- Power Consumption: 400W
- Best For: Home miners seeking efficiency
- Highlights: Compact design, low energy draw, excellent cost-to-performance ratio.
Goldshell Mini-DOGE Pro
- Hash Rate: 205 MH/s
- Power Consumption: ~250W
- Best For: Beginners or hobbyists
- Highlights: Affordable entry point with reliable operation.
Bitmain Antminer L7 (9.5Gh/s)
- Hash Rate: 9.5 GH/s
- Power Consumption: 3425W
- Best For: High-output commercial mining
- Highlights: Market-leading hash rate; ideal when paired with low-cost electricity.
Goldshell LT Lite Dogecoin Miner
- Hash Rate: 1620 MH/s
- Power Consumption: 1450W
- Best For: Mid-tier operations
- Highlights: Balanced performance and power use—great for scaling up without overspending.
Performance Comparison: Which ASIC Delivers the Best Value?
Let’s compare these models based on efficiency and practicality:
| Model | Hash Rate | Power Use | Efficiency (W/MH) | Ideal Use Case |
|---|---|---|---|---|
| Goldshell LT5 Pro | 2450 MH/s | 3100W | ~1.26 W/MH | Professional mining farms |
| NEW GoldShell MINI DOGE 3 | 700 MH/s | 400W | ~0.57 W/MH | Home miners, low-budget setups |
| Goldshell Mini-DOGE Pro | 205 MH/s | ~250W | ~1.22 W/MH | Entry-level users |
| Bitmain Antminer L7 | 9.5 GH/s | 3425W | ~0.36 W/MH | Enterprise-level operations |
| Goldshell LT Lite | 1620 MH/s | 1450W | ~0.89 W/MH | Mid-range scalability |
The Antminer L7 leads in raw power, while the MINI DOGE 3 stands out for energy efficiency—making it a top pick for residential miners concerned about electricity bills.
Cost vs. Power Efficiency: Maximizing ROI
Your return on investment hinges on two pillars: initial cost and ongoing energy expenses.
- Calculate cost per MH/s to compare value across models.
- Estimate monthly power costs using your local electricity rate (e.g., $0.10/kWh).
- Factor in pool fees (typically 1–2%) and network difficulty trends.
For example:
A miner with 700 MH/s consuming 400W running continuously at $0.12/kWh costs about $115/month in electricity. If it generates $180/month in Dogecoin rewards, net profit is ~$65 before hardware depreciation.
Efficient models like the MINI DOGE 3 or LT Lite offer faster payback periods, especially in regions with average or high electricity rates.

How to Set Up Your Dogecoin ASIC Miner
Follow these steps for a smooth setup:
- Unbox & Inspect: Check for physical damage and confirm all accessories are included.
- Connect Power Supply: Use a compatible PSU and secure all connections.
- Network Setup: Link via Ethernet to ensure stable connectivity.
- Access Web Interface: Enter the miner’s IP address in your browser.
Configure Settings:
- Add your mining pool URL and worker credentials.
- Input your Dogecoin wallet address.
- Adjust fan speed and power limits if needed.
- Start Mining: Initiate the process and monitor initial performance.
Ensure adequate cooling and secure your network with strong passwords to prevent unauthorized access.
Maintenance Tips for Long-Term Success
Maximize uptime and extend hardware life with regular care:
- Clean monthly using compressed air to remove dust from fans and heat sinks.
- Monitor temperatures remotely; keep below 80°C under load.
- Update firmware regularly to benefit from performance improvements.
- Inspect cables for wear or loose connections.
- Back up configurations in case of reset or failure.
Proper maintenance can extend an ASIC’s lifespan by 1–2 years—directly boosting profitability.

Frequently Asked Questions (FAQ)
What makes an ASIC better than GPU mining for Dogecoin?
ASICs are purpose-built for Scrypt-based mining, delivering far higher hash rates and energy efficiency than GPUs, making them more profitable long-term.
How do I calculate my potential Dogecoin mining profits?
Use a mining calculator that factors in hash rate, power consumption, electricity cost, pool fees, and current Dogecoin price to estimate daily earnings.
Can I mine Dogecoin profitably at home?
Yes—with efficient models like the MINI DOGE 3—and access to affordable electricity. Manage noise and heat with proper ventilation.
Do ASIC miners require special software?
Most come with built-in firmware accessible via a web browser. No additional software is needed beyond configuration through the miner’s interface.
How long do Dogecoin ASICs typically last?
With proper maintenance, most last 3–5 years. However, profitability may decline as network difficulty increases or hardware becomes outdated.
Is cloud mining a better alternative?
While cloud mining avoids hardware hassles, it often offers lower returns due to service fees and lack of control. Owning your ASIC provides greater transparency and long-term earning potential.
